Tokyo National Museum Japan’s cultural heritage
The Tokyo National Museum is the oldest and largest museum of Japan, founded in year 6. This attraction is one of the most important centers of Japan’s cultural and artistic heritage. The museum shows 4.3 works, including monuments such as Buddhist sculptures, traditional paintings, samurai, Katana swords, kimono fabrics and ancient ceramics. At the Tokyo National Museum, Japanese history and culture can be seen from ancient times to the modern period along with the cultural and artistic works of other valuable Buddhist countries and treasures in five detailed and separate buildings.

Mountaineering Museum | A journey in the heart of Miyazaki
If you are a fan of Hayao Miyazaki, the legendary Japanese director, visiting the Ghibli Museum will probably be one of the most popular parts of your trip to Japan. The museum opened in the year 9 with Miyazaki, taking visitors to the fantasy world of Mongel films like my neighbor Tuturo, the city of Ghosts and the animated fortress of Howell. The museum building with unique architecture, spiral staircases, plant -covered ceilings and fantasy details give the viewer a living world of animations. Inside the museum, visitors can also visit exhibitions about the animation process, the initial design of the movie, and a dedicated cinema to watch exclusive short animations.

Amaaa Yokochu Street Central to experience street food in Tokyo
If you want to have an immediate experience of Japanese food culture, you will definitely go to Ameya Yokocho’s Ameya Yokocho Street. This street, also called Amauko, is one of the busiest and most vibrant street markets in Tokyo, near the UENO station. This street was formed after World War II as a market for candy and cheap goods, and over time, it has become a popular place to buy clothing, cosmetics, fresh fish, fruits, nuts and street foods. Ameuko has attracted the attention of tourists and locals because of the variety of street foods, from Takiaki and Yakituri to cheap sushi, and is one of Tokyo’s most attractive places for food and food lovers.

Owen Park & Zoo Japan’s oldest zoo
The UENO Park and Zoo Park and Zoo is one of the oldest sightseeing places in Taio. The park was founded as one of Japan’s first public parks and was popular because of its extensive green space, cultural museums, historical temples and zoo.
Of course, one of the most important reasons for the park’s reputation is the spectacular blossoms of the Sakura trees in the spring, making Park Oeno one of the best places to celebrate Hanami (watching cherry blossoms).
The Tokyo National Museum, the National Museum of Nature and Science, the Western Museum of Western Arts, the Old Temple of Kane Aji, the beautiful lake of Shinobazo and the old Oweno Zoo are also in the park and have made it one of Japan’s most prominent sights.

Shinjuko Guest Guest to Tokyo | Host
Cherry or Sakura blossoms are one of Japan’s most important symbols that bring many tourists to Tokyo every year. Shinjuku Gyeen National Garden is one of the most beautiful and largest green spaces in Tokyo and one of the main mines of cherry blossoms in the spring. This garden was in the past, belonging to the royal family; But today its door is open to the public. A stunning combination of three Japanese, English and French gardening styles can be seen in this park; Meanwhile, quiet lakes, older trees, traditional Japanese tea houses and seasonal flowers have created an ideal atmosphere for picnics, hiking and rest among the city’s bustle.

Sensor Temple | The most visited religious place in the world
One of the wonders of traveling to Japan is the visit to the Sensor Temple of The Sensō), the most visited religious place in the world. The temple, which is the oldest and one of Tokyo’s most important Buddhist temples, is located in the Asakasa area and welcomes more than 5 million people annually. The Sensor Temple was built in the year 8 and dedicated to the goddess of mercy, Kannon. According to the legends, two fishermen found a small statue of the center in the Sumida River, and then the locals built the temple.
Sensorsji is one of Tokyo’s most visited places due to the huge Caminear gate with a giant red lantern, the street is rich in traditional shops and the magnificent main hall with gilded roofs. Especially in May each year, hosting the Sanja Matsuri Festival, the temple becomes a scene full of color, music and traditional rituals that give visitors an unforgettable experience.
